VLADIMIR PROCHAZKA (b. 1947);Large cast glass sculpture, "Planetary Nebula," Czech Republic, 2009; Signed and dated; 25 1/2" x 25 1/2" x 5";Note: Born in 1947 in the Czech Republic, Vladimir Prochazka is a renowned artist of architectural glass and molten glass sculpture. He studied at the Academy of Arts, Architecture, and Design in Prague and, not long after graduating, began creating glass sculptures and fountains for numerous public and private buildings in the Czech Republic. One of his best-known creations is the glass luminous bridges at the Czech House of Parliament, which have been declared a National Cultural Monument. All of his designs, be they fountains, glass ceilings, lighting fixtures, or sculptures, are united by a sense of grandeur balanced with his innovative use of traditional shapes and techniques. Lot 375 exemplifies his skill with cast glass. Prochazka deftly manipulates the medium and its form in such a way that the heavy monolith of solid glass appears to the viewer to be a weightless, graceful orb. Prochazka continues to live and work in the Czech Republic, and his creations have won both the gold (2004) and silver (2001) medals at The International Exhibition of Glass in Japan.
